I would look up one of the papers cited in the Wikipedia article on the topic:

Suzuki, Yuya; Kuramitsu, Kazumu; Yokoi, Tomoyuki (2019-06-14). "Morphology and sex-specific behavior of a gynandromorphic Myrmarachne formicaria (Araneae: Salticidae) spider". The Science of Nature. 106 (7): 34

You have to get through a little Japanese to read the paper (which is in english), but it's a fascinating read.
